Abnormally elevated levels of PLD activity are well-established in Alzheimer's disease (AD), implicating the two isoforms of mammalian phosphatidylcholine cleaving PLD (PC-PLD1 and PC-PLD2). Therefore, we took a systematic approach of investigating isoform-specific expression in human synaptosomes and further investigated the possibility of therapeutic intervention using preclinical studies %K Phospholipase D %K Alzheimer's disease %K Memory %K Synaptic %K Hippocampus %K Electrophysiology %K Novel object recognition %K A¦Â %K Tau %U https://www.ncbi.nlm.nih.gov/pmc/articles/PMC5857521/
